法国的采矿工程师发展了一种先进而有效的厚煤层和不规则煤层开采法。这个称为顶煤冒落采煤的方法已经在长壁工作面达到日产3000吨的产量。这种开采系统的基础是在一个长壁工作面的整个盘区内截割3米厚的下部煤层而使其余的顶煤部分冒落。可采煤层从掩护支架以上起可伸展到20米的高度。本文说明一个典型的顶煤冒落采煤工作面。《世界煤炭》的编辑最近访问了法国的卡旁尼茨中央米狄区的勃兰赛(Blanzy)煤矿的罗沙莱
French mining engineers have developed an advanced and effective method of thick seam and irregular seam mining. This method, known as top coal caving, has reached a production of 3,000 tons per day on longwall faces. The basis for such a mining system is the trimming of a 3-m-thick lower coal seam over the entire panel of a long-walled working surface to cause the remaining top coal to partially collapse. The recoverable seam extends from the shield support to a height of 20 meters. This article describes a typical top coal caving coal mining face.
